Anaconda Biopython,导入错误,带“;进口生物制品“;

Anaconda Biopython,导入错误,带“;进口生物制品“;,anaconda,biopython,Anaconda,Biopython,我已经在Windows上通过Anaconda安装了Biopython 当我尝试导入Bio时,出现以下错误: ModuleNotFoundError:没有名为“Bio”的模块 为什么?西蒙尼。。看起来你的安装确实出了问题。不管原因和方式如何,请尝试以下逐步方法以查看导入错误是否仍然存在 在Windows上(点表示安装的程序路径细节): e、 g.转到:C:\..\Anaconda…\Lib\site packages 使用delete查找并删除文件夹 文件夹1:“\Bio” 文件夹2:“\biop

我已经在Windows上通过
Anaconda
安装了
Biopython

当我尝试导入Bio时,出现以下错误:

ModuleNotFoundError:没有名为“Bio”的模块


为什么?

西蒙尼。。看起来你的安装确实出了问题。不管原因和方式如何,请尝试以下逐步方法以查看导入错误是否仍然存在

在Windows上(点表示安装的程序路径细节):

e、 g.转到:C:\..\Anaconda…\Lib\site packages

使用
delete
查找并删除文件夹

文件夹1:“\Bio”

文件夹2:“\biopython-1.70.地区信息”

使用
conda
进行安装时,版本值1.70可能为1.69

清空你的垃圾箱。这样,系统就无法执行技巧、恢复或链接到已删除的文件和文件夹

安装
pip
(如果不是),然后从中取出

尝试
pip安装biopython--无缓存目录

瞧!希望它现在对你也有用。。。享受吧


如果未选中windows环境变量\路径。。通过控制面板>高级系统设置,包括站点包的路径。或者在其他操作系统上执行类似操作。

您是如何安装biopython的?它是否区分大小写(应该是
import bio
)?darthbith我已经通过
conda install-c conda forge Biopython
安装了Biopython,并且我已经尝试了
bio
bio
。您是将它安装到新环境中,还是安装到根环境中?基本上,您在这里没有提供足够的详细信息,任何人都无法提供帮助。请列出您采取的所有步骤,包括相关的命令,好吗?@darthbith我已经创建了一个新环境,其中我只安装了Biopython。请从Bio import Phylo尝试此
,我已经按照您的过程进行了操作,不幸的是,当我尝试
pip install bio--no cache dir
pip install bio
时,我收到一条消息
收集bio找不到满足要求的版本bio(来自版本:)没有找到bio的匹配发行版
my bad。。。它应该是
biopython
。我也会在答案中更正它。那是我这边的错别字。我通常有
导入biopython作为bio
。习惯了;-)。。通常,当我安装新的biopython版本时,出于兼容性原因,我会将旧版本存储为“bioptyhon_versionXYZ”,将新版本存储为当前版本;如果沿途出现问题,我会在代码中引用较旧的内联版本。这节省了大量的调试和编译时间……不管怎样,谁会看到这个“快速绕过可能的bug或重命名问题”?